Sarah Ferguson has reportedly left Prince William and Kate Middleton ‘horrified’ with major claims she made last year before the former Duchess of York was named in Epstein files.
A royal expert has claimed that Sarah’s claims have caused "intense irritation" with the Prince and Princess of Wales.
She had claimed she was getting "advice" from late Queen Elizabeth about her royal banishment by apparently chatting to the monarch's "spirit", which she believes lives in two of her beloved corgis.
Now, according to royal expert Tom Sykes, Sarah’s remarks have caused "intense irritation" with William and Catherine.
Sykes wrote in the latest edition of his blog: "William and Catherine, along with those who actually cared for and spent time with the Queen in her final months, such as her oldest friend and dresser, Angela Kelly, thought it was a bizarre and tasteless way for Sarah to boast, erroneously in their opinion, of her spiritual closeness to Elizabeth.
"They also found it distasteful that Sarah pretended to friends that she had been 'left' the dogs in the late sovereign's will, when, in fact, they were simply returned to Andrew and Sarah who had given the Queen the dogs, Sandy and Muick, without consulting with other members of the family, in 2021."
The insiders told the expert, "Some people at the palace think it's sweet - others whisper she's gone completely mad and she's losing her mind, while William and Kate remain horrified by the claim."
